After doing lots of things (Updated chipset driver, sound driver, BIOS Update ect.), I thought it would be a good idea looking over my RAM settings and I realized that my RAM ran on only 4800mhz. I changed the BIOS settings and activated the EXPO 1 profile. My RAM now runs at 5600mhz and I was able to play MH Wilds for 3 hours straight. Before that I couldn't even complete one hunt since saturday evening (before that I didn't have any problems).
I'm mildly positive for now, but I need to test this some more, but maybe this solution could help others.
